NewsSustainability technology A Mindful Pledge to Power Your Construction Efforts by Engineers Outlook April 12, 2023 by Engineers Outlook April 12, 2023 Human beings are known for many different things, but their most defining feature is surely that desire of pursuing growth on a consistent basis. This desire to improve, no matter…